DevOps & Infra/AWS
[AWS] Error - resize2fs: Bad magic number in super-block while trying to open /dev/nvme0n1p1
나른한댕댕이🐶
2022. 12. 14. 11:42
728x90
반응형
# 배경
EC2의 스토리지가 차서 볼륨을 수정하여 스토리지 용량을 키워야 한다.
이전에 진행했던 방법으로 수정을 하는 중에 다음과 같은 에러가 발생하였다.
2022.01.12 - [DevOps & Infra/AWS] - [AWS] EC2 볼륨 수정
[AWS] EC2 볼륨 수정
# 배경 jenkins에서 프로젝트 빌드/배포를 하다가 모든 배포가 에러가 나면서 진행이 되지 않았다. 확인해본 결과 공간이 부족하다는 에러 메시지를 확인 # 문제 내용 jenkins docker를 올려놓은 EC2 인
baekji919.tistory.com
# 에러
$ resize2fs /dev/nvme0n1p1
resize2fs: Bad magic number in super-block while trying to open /dev/nvme0n1p1
Couldn't find valid filesystem superblock.
# 원인
resize2fs는 type이 ext2, ext3, ext4일 때 사용 가능한 명령어라고 한다.
- 타입 확인 방법
$ blkid /dev/nvme0n1p1
/dev/nvme0n1p1: LABEL=".." UUID=".." TYPE="xfs" PARTLABEL=".." PARTUUID=".."
# 해결 방법
타입이 "xfs"라서 "xfs_growfs"를 사용해야 한다.
$ xfs_growfs /dev/nvme0n1p1
meta-data=/dev/nvme0n1p1
.
.
.
수정 되었는지 확인하면 완료
$ df -h
728x90
반응형